Steps for adding fractions
- Find the least common denominator or LCM of the two denominators:
LCM of 4 and 50 is 100
Next, find the equivalent fraction of both fractional numbers with denominator 100 - For the 1st fraction, since 4 × 25 = 100,
40/4 = 40 × 25/4 × 25 = 1000/100 - Likewise, for the 2nd fraction, since 50 × 2 = 100,
54/50 = 54 × 2/50 × 2 = 108/100 - Add the two like fractions:
1000/100 + 108/100 = 1000 + 108/100 = 1108/100 - 1108/100 simplified gives 277/25
- So, 40/4 + 54/50 = 277/25
